19 teams participates in 2014 Rudimch Enterprises GBL

A total of 19 teams will be competing in the 2014 Rudimch Enterprises Government/Business League which had its formal opening ceremony last August 25 at the Palau National gym.

Nine teams will be playing the Government Division namely MOF Omsangel (sponsored by Ministry of Finance); MOJ Lawmen (sponsored by Franco’s Company); MOH BandAid (sponsored by Ministry of Health); KSG Royals (sponsored by Koror State Government); PPUC Electric Eel (sponsored by Palau Public Utilities Corporation); Team MALII (sponsored by KSG – Department of Conservation and Law Enforcement); Presidents X Men (sponsored by Office of the President); MOE Spiders (sponsored by Senator Raynold B. Oilouch); and Team ABC (sponsored by PVA/PCC/FIC/PNOC).

On the other hand, 10 squads will comprise the Business Division that will include NECO (sponsored by NECO Group); Mason’s Mercury (sponsored by Mason’s Hardware); PPR Shark Attack (sponsored by Palau Pacific Resort); WCTC Powerball (sponsored by Western Caroline Trading Company);Yrang’s Salon (sponsored by Yrang’s Beauty Salon);Fish N Fins Hunters (sponsored by Fish N Fins); PRR Dragons (sponsored by Palau Royal Resort); PPR Stingrayz (sponsored by Palau Pacific Resort); SDA Crusaders (sponsored by Surangel and Sons Company);and Island Rhythm (sponsored by Sure Save Mart).

Participating teams will play a single round robin with the top 8 teams in each division advancing to the division playoffs and finals. The teams will then play across their division to determine the overall champion of the 2014 GBL season finals. The league has evolved from not only raising awareness for the physical fitness and social health of the various employees of the government and private sector, but also raising awareness in conservation and protection of the environment.

Team MALII, which consist of the Koror State Rangers of the Department of Conservation and Law Enforcement, is the newest team to join the league. A part of their involvement is to raise conservation awareness for the Ngederrak conservation area and the rest of the conservation area in Koror.

Their mascot “CAPTAIN MALII” the Napoleaon Wrasse made his debut to the sports arena when he showed up during the opening ceremony of the league. He joined the players, coaches, officials and fans to thank Rudimch Enterprises as the league main sponsor and the rest of the team sponsors for their financial support to the program.

The tournament, which is supervised by the Palau Basketball Federation (PBF), is a tobacco, alcohol and drug free program. Any violators will be banned from participating. For more information call Topps at 488-4491. By Peter Erick L. Magbanua (Island Times News)
